Telegram is a cloud-based instant messaging and voice over IP application, which can be downloaded for iOS, Android, MacOS, Windows NT, and Linux.
Telegram has over three hundred million active users worldwide, and also provides APIs to independent developers. One of the best features of Telegram and one that distinguishes it from other similar apps is that communication on Telegram is fully encrypted.
Telegram has been around since 2013, and it launched a platform for developers to create bots in 2015. It has increased from instant messaging software to include voice over IP service on multiple platforms, channels, stickers, drafts and secret chats.
In addition to its growth, Telegram has added the use of bots to their application, to include responsiveness and automation on tasks within the application. Bots are used to improve business overall and increase user-friendliness and success.

What Is a Bot?
Bots are generally autonomous programs online that interact with users or other computers in order to respond like actually humans. Many online users see bots as a nuisance on personal profiles, but they are a very effective business tool to automate communication effectively.
Bots are designed to complete repetitive tasks and to do so in a timely manner. In the digital age, especially with social media and search, people expect nearly instant answers to questions and no communication delays when working online.
Tasks which are performed by bots are generally rather simple, and include replying to instant messages or comments, or helping with customer service inquires via chat. However, bots also have the ability to complete additional functionality.
In Telegram, bots are accounts operated by software programs that have the ability to respond to messages, be invited to groups, accept online payments, and read messages. There are also bots that can be used for an online chat once a username has been typed in and submitted.
Uses For a Bot
Bots are operated by software to complete automated tasks. Uses for Bots include searching, reminding, broadcasting, playing games, teaching, connecting users, and integrating with other services.

Here are some examples of bots in Telegram, as well as what function they are used for and how to activate them.
- @ImageBot – Send this bot a keyword and it’ll provide you with a relevant picture
- @TriviaBot – Test your trivia knowledge or add to groups to compete with friends
- @PollBot – Add this one to group chats to create polls
- @RateStickerBot – Discover and rate new stickers
- @AlertBot – Set a time and this bot will send you a reminder for anything you like
- @HotOrBot – Find friends with this Tinder-like dating bot
- @GithubBot – Track GitHub updates
- @StoreBot – Find new bots and rate them
These bots are just a few of many different bots within Telegram. All of these bots provide helpful features to users within Telegram and make the application both more fun and user-friendly.
